I first came to Svalbard in 2017 at the end of a trip to Greenland. I knew right away I had to come back. In 2018 I had an artist residency at Galleri Svalbard. In early 2019 I packed my life into seven suitcases and moved to Svalbard. The beauty of the arctic landscape is other worldly, and the light — incomparable. As a neo-romantic I cannot imagine a place more suited to my idea of landscape imagery. My goal is to approach what I see with the enthusiasm of the 19th century landscape artists. I could not be in a better place for that work.
